Output daa584ea8a8d6468866c10091c07d4a66b85da29654b2ecdda2e2f6400503988:1

value
17503105
script pubkey
OP_0 OP_PUSHBYTES_20 bcd5d901fb884be911950fd381821a9b7a335549
address
bc1qhn2ajq0m3p97jyv4plfcrqs6ndarx42fkmy90d
transaction
daa584ea8a8d6468866c10091c07d4a66b85da29654b2ecdda2e2f6400503988
spent
true